Do you have experience managing young people and wish to develop this in a classroom environment? Perhaps you are considering a career in teaching and want to build on this?
A popular and vibrant secondary school are currently looking to recruit a Cover Supervisor to join their support team from March 2021, should schools be open, on a temporary basis to support the school with planned and unplanned teacher absences due to a high number of absences because of the current climate. This is a fantastic opportunity if you are considering a career in teaching.
Highlights of the Cover Supervisor role:
- Covering a range of lessons in the absence of teachers due to short term sickness and training days - supervising the children whilst they complete the work set from school
- Flexible day to day work with full-time opportunities also available
- Great rate of pay earning an excellent wage per month - weekly pay
- Modern and supportive secondary school in Darwen close to the train station, who are passionate about the learning of their pupils
- Fantastic opportunity for someone considering a career in secondary teaching / a PGCE
